Baumholder Army Lodging – The Lagerhof Inn

The Army Lodging facility in Baumholder, Germany is located at the Lagerhof Inn which is comprised of three original three buildings that were constructed from 1932 – 1934. The Inn was originally used as a kurhotel by a private company prior to the onset of World War II. During the war years it was used by the German forces to house the military. After the war, during the early 1950’s, the US Military began using the Inn. A complete renovation took place in 1983, and in 1999 a new building was added. The Lagerhof Inn was awarded the Army Lodging Operation of the Year – Small Facility Category in 2019.

Baumholder Army Lodging Amenities

The facility has 45 guest rooms. High speed internet connection WLAN and Wi-Fi is available. Keep in mind that Electricity is 220 volts only, so you will need International Power Adapters!

Amenities include:

  • Continental Breakfast, free laundry, Fitness room
  • Queen-sized pillow top bed
  • Desks with power and internet connection
  • Iron, Full size ironing board, Hair dryer

About Baumholder, Germany

Baumholder has the largest concentration of U.S. Military Servicemembers outside the Continental United States (CONUS). During Wrld War II, Baumholder served as a military base for the Third Reich. The German government appropriated 29,158 acres of land and as a result, resettled 842 families from 14 villages to clear the land for military training and housing. The United States Army Garrison (USAG) Rheinland-Pfalz, Baumholder, also known as “the Rock” is the major tenant command.

Do I need a passport for Military Travel in Germany?
The NATO Status of Forces Agreement (SOFA) requires that dependent members of the U.S. Forces and DoD Civilians and their dependents be identified as such in their passports. This identification is commonly called a "SOFA Identification Certificate." A person could encounter problems crossing an international border (for example, a border to any European Union (EU) member country), while using a passport without a SOFA Identification Certificate. This is true especially when the person is a citizen or national of a country that requires a visa for entry into Germany (for example, Ethiopia, Philippines). A person who has a passport with a SOFA Identification Certificate usually may use the passport to travel to any NATO country. However, when a person having a passport with a SOFA Identification Certificate is required to have a passport without a SOFA Identification Certificate, the person must get another passport at their own expense. 
How do I get on base at Rheinland Pfalz Baumholder?
U.S. Army Europe (USAREUR) has implemented a computer based Installation Access Control System (IACS). All ID cards must be registered with IACS during in-processing and at the time of re-issue.
Am I allowed to bring pets to Baumholder?
There are travel restrictions on pets coming to Germany. If you have a dog that may be considered a "dangerous breed," contact Baumholder Veterinary Service at 011-49-06371-9464-1200, DSN 314-590-1200 for current information prior to departing the U.S. All pets must have a rabies shot not less than 30 days and no more than 12 months prior to their arrival date. In addition, the pet must have a health certificate from a veterinarian that is no more than 10 days old and must be micro-chipped before arriving.
